Symbolism
- Gifts: Gifts in dreams often represent blessings, opportunities, or aspects of oneself that are being acknowledged or appreciated. They can also symbolize emotional exchanges and the value of relationships.
- Ex-Partner: An ex-partner in a dream may signify unresolved feelings, lessons learned from past relationships, or a reflection of one\'s own emotional state regarding intimacy and connection.
- Love: The feeling of love associated with the gifts can indicate a yearning for affection, validation, or the positive memories tied to the past relationship.
Detailed Interpretation
Drawing from ancient American sources, such as Native American cultures, gifts are often seen as a means of sharing energy and blessings. In this context, your ex giving you gifts could symbolize a reconnection with positive energies from your past, suggesting that you are ready to embrace the lessons and experiences that have shaped you.
From a Christian perspective, gifts can also represent divine blessings and the importance of forgiveness and moving forward. This dream may encourage you to reconcile with your past, appreciate the good moments, and let go of any lingering negativity.
Freudian analysis might suggest that dreaming of an ex giving gifts reflects your subconscious desires for affection and validation. Jungian interpretations could indicate that this dream is a manifestation of your inner self, urging you to integrate past experiences into your current identity.

Psychological Interpretation
On a psychological level, this dream may reflect your subconscious mind processing past relationships and the emotions tied to them. It could indicate a need for closure, acceptance, or a desire to integrate the lessons learned into your current life. You may be exploring your feelings about love, loss, and the importance of self-worth in relationships.
